The abstract of this presentation is on solving for minimum values of multivariable functions using Lagrange's Theorem. The problem was proposed in the October 2008 issue of Mathematics Magazine. The problem stated let x, y, and z be positive real numbers with x+y+z = xyz. Find the minimum value of √1+x^2 + √1+y^2 + √1... | 677.169 | 1 |

In this unit you will see first how to convert vectors from geometric form, in terms of a magnitude and direction, to component form, and then how conversion in the opposite sense is accomplished. The ability to convert between these different forms of a vector is useful in certain problems involving displacement and v... | 677.169 | 1 |

Best math tool for school and college! If you are a student, it will helps you to learn! Note: In linear algebra, the determinant is a value associated with a square matrix. The determinant provides important information when the matrix is that of the coefficients of a system of linear equations, or when it corresponds... | 677.169 | 1 |

Solving Math Problems: Reading Problems Carefully
Overview: It is essential to read a math problem carefully before any other steps can be taken to solve the problem. The process of reading a math problem carefully includes understanding the meaning of any unfamiliar words or symbols, paying close attention to directi... | 677.169 | 1 |
